Incident Summary:

08/21/2013: Gunmen opened fire on a vehicle carrying Colonel Ali Al-Hadi in Aden city, Adan governorate, Yemen. Al-Hadi, a top-ranking intelligence official, and his son were killed in the attack. No group claimed responsibility; however, sources attributed the attack to Al-Qaida in the Arabian Peninsula (AQAP).
